Changing environment and Communities

It is the intention of the various agencies of the government to help their employees to be able to in an environment that is suitable for the optimum performance in order to offer the best service to the public. In an effort tom achieve this, the different organizations and agencies have prepared their employees in various ways that help them approach the contemporary society with the diverse population therein. This paper will hence look at the various ways that the agencies prepare their employees to adapt to the fast changing environment in terms of technology and the workforce as well.

Since the onset of globalization, one defining feature has been the rapid shift in technology and information technology. The workforce has had to contend with the challenge of this fast changing technological advances, unfortunately there is no sign of the reliance on technology relenting hence it has been and will continue to be the duty of the employer to equip the employees with the requisite skills to cope with the changes in technology and exploit such changes to perform their duties better. The fire department for instance has seen tremendous changes over the past 25 years in the apparatus and tools that offer fire protection and effectiveness in rescue services. With the contemporary changes, there are more formal and structured trainings to handle the new technology as compared to the predecessors who mainly needed physical strength and mechanical knowledge to qualify for fire fighter slot. The shift in time and environment due to globalization has also meant new technologies in fire prevention, incident command systems developed, enhanced approaches to firefighters health and safety, response to domestic terrorism and infection control practices that have meant totally new trainings of the employees to be able to carry out these new duties effectively (Chesterfield MA Fire Department, 2015). The use of computers, wireless telephone, cellular phones, FAX machines and even the GPS system are common equipment in fire departments of late hence straining staff to effectively use such in expediting their operations is prevalent of late. It is significant to note that the duty of the firefighters have over the years expanded beyond fire related incidences to involve medical emergencies, ice and swift waters rescues, hazardous material responses as well as vehicle accidents. This has meant restructuring of the training in major ways that would make the employees able to handle the diverse incidences.

The issue of workplace diversity has also been in the forefront since the workplace demographics have consistently changed over the years, making the various government agencies have a variety of employees, a fact that presents challenges in terms of harmonious coexistence. Employees are constantly encouraged to concentrate the positives of diversity and instead of treating diversity as a negative thing, the employees have been trained to align the diversity to the mission of the agency or the department. This has helped the various public safety agencies to work in synchrony in achieving their goals of making the U.S. A secure place (U.S. Department of Commerce, n.d).
